Hector Zelaya Obituary

Hector Zelaya, born on August 25, 1940, in Yucuaiquín, El Salvador, peacefully passed away on October 4, 2023, in Boston. He immigrated to Chelsea, MA in 1998, where he built a life filled with love and meaningful connections. Hector was a pillar of strength and love, married for over 59 years to his beloved wife, Domitila Gomez de Zelaya. Together, they raised a beautiful family and shared countless cherished memories.

He was a devoted father to Mayra, Delmy, Alexander, Enilsa, and Telma Zelaya, a loving grandfather to Jessica, Arnold, Jocelyn, Elizabeth, Yasmina, Kathelyn, Alexandra, Gabriella, and Brianna, and a proud great-grandfather to Adrian, Aria, and Levy. Hector's presence in their lives was a source of love, wisdom, and guidance.

Before coming to the United States, Hector worked as a farmer in El Salvador, deeply connected to the land he cultivated.  Hector had a passion for connecting with people; he loved spending time with his family, walking around his neighborhood, engaging in conversations with neighbors, and visiting the local bodega. His love extended to his two beloved dogs, who were cherished companions throughout his life.
